when I study the tcp connection, I found that if the server active close the 
connection, the server will send a fin package to the client and the client 
will reply a ack package.
As this:


Server ---->(FIN) Client
Server <----(ACK) Client


My question is, in so many articles, the following step is, the client will 
write some data(send some data) to the server and then cause the signal 
SIGNALPIPE.
But what will happen if the client died?(Example: was killed by the user)
